A LEED (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design) Administrator participates in the building certification process. When a building is attempting to achieve a level of LEED certification through the US Green Building Council, they must compile documentation providing information for the credits they are attempting to obtain.
A true LEED administrator must review all submittals for compliance with the specifications of the project as well as with the LEED requirements. Administrators may also conduct research on potential credits by Surfing through the US Green Building Council knowledge base.

A LEED administrator oversees the process of obtaining LEED certification for a building by coordinating with project teams, submitting documentation to the US Green Building Council, and ensuring compliance with LEED requirements. They may also provide guidance on sustainable building practices and assist in developing strategies to meet green building goals.

A LEED (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design) Building is a building that has achieved LEED certification at a particular level. There are varying levels of building certification (Certified, Silver, Gold, and Platinum). A LEED building must go through the submission, review and approval process to obtain certification.
